Abstract

The utility model relates to a kind of for ship shell and tube heater's liquid electric control pneumatic type position controller of additional installation, including mechanical liquid level detection module, pneumatic control module and execution adjustment module, through standardization interface and the butt joint of existing shell and tube heater;Mechanical liquid level detection module includes float ball detection component, float ball detection component includes float ball and vertical guide sleeve, float ball is arranged in vertical guide sleeve;Two flow-through holes are set in the lateral wall of vertical guide sleeve;Pneumatic control module is installed in explosion-proof housing, and mechanical displacement signal is converted into the pneumatic signal of drivable actuating mechanism;Execution adjustment module is installed on the pipeline of condensate outlet of shell and tube heater by standardization flange, and condensate discharge is adjusted by ZJHP pneumatic single seat regulating valve to control liquid level.The utility model is driven only by compressed air, realizes condensate liquid level accurate control, improves heating efficiency and energy recovery, and is suitable for the safe energy-saving reconstruction of ship shell and tube heater.
